如何成为一名优秀的数学建模工程师?
在当今数据驱动的时代,数学建模工程师成为了众多企业争抢的香饽饽。他们运用数学知识和计算机技术,将实际问题转化为数学模型,为企业提供决策支持。那么,如何成为一名优秀的数学建模工程师呢?以下将从几个关键方面为您解析。
一、扎实的数学基础
成为一名优秀的数学建模工程师,首先需要具备扎实的数学基础。这包括但不限于以下几方面:
- 高等数学:掌握微积分、线性代数、概率论与数理统计等基础知识,为后续学习提供支持。
- 运筹学:熟悉线性规划、非线性规划、整数规划等优化方法,以及排队论、库存论等离散事件动态系统。
- 统计学:了解数据描述、推断、预测等基本概念,掌握常用的统计软件和工具。
二、熟练的编程技能
编程是数学建模工程师的必备技能。以下是一些常用的编程语言和工具:
- Python:Python因其简洁的语法和丰富的库支持,成为了数学建模领域的首选语言。
- MATLAB:MATLAB在数值计算、符号计算和图形可视化方面具有强大的功能,广泛应用于数学建模。
- R:R语言在统计分析方面具有优势,适合进行数据挖掘和机器学习。
三、丰富的实际经验
理论知识固然重要,但实际经验同样不可或缺。以下是一些建议:
- 参与项目:通过参与实际项目,了解数学建模在各个领域的应用,积累实践经验。
- 参加竞赛:参加数学建模竞赛,锻炼自己的问题解决能力和团队合作能力。
- 阅读文献:关注数学建模领域的最新研究动态,了解前沿技术。
四、良好的沟通能力
数学建模工程师需要与团队成员、客户等不同群体进行沟通。以下是一些建议:
- 学会表达:清晰、简洁地表达自己的观点,避免使用过于专业的术语。
- 倾听他人:尊重他人的意见,从不同角度思考问题。
- 团队合作:与团队成员保持良好的沟通,共同完成任务。
五、案例分析
以下是一个数学建模的案例分析:
项目背景:某公司希望预测未来一年的销售量,以便进行库存管理和生产计划。
建模方法:采用时间序列分析方法,利用历史销售数据建立预测模型。
模型构建:
- 数据预处理:对历史销售数据进行清洗和整理。
- 模型选择:根据数据特点,选择合适的模型,如ARIMA模型。
- 模型参数估计:利用历史数据估计模型参数。
- 模型验证:使用部分历史数据验证模型预测效果。
- 预测:根据模型预测未来一年的销售量。
结果分析:通过模型预测,公司可以提前了解市场需求,合理安排生产和库存,降低成本,提高效益。
总结
成为一名优秀的数学建模工程师需要不断学习、实践和积累。通过掌握扎实的数学基础、熟练的编程技能、丰富的实际经验、良好的沟通能力,相信您一定能够在数学建模领域取得优异成绩。
猜你喜欢:禾蛙平台怎么分佣